This image captures a close-up, top-down view of a dining table at what appears to be a Mexican restaurant in the evening, possibly in Paleo Faliro, Greece. No people are visible, but the setup suggests a shared meal for at least two individuals.

The central focus is a large metal skillet or pan filled with a vibrant Mexican dish, likely fajitas. It contains orange-colored rice, strips of cooked meat (beef or chicken), sautéed bell peppers (green, yellow, red), and onions. On the side of the pan, there's a portion of guacamole and what appears to be sour cream or crema fresca. Two small tortillas are also nestled beside the food. A spoon with a distinctive black handle adorned with white dots is resting in the rice.

To the left of the main dish, a small black multi-compartment dish holds various condiments: a white creamy sauce (sour cream/mayonnaise), a red salsa, and a green dip (likely more guacamole). Below this, a white plate holds a slice of a quesadilla, accompanied by a fork or knife with a matching black and white dotted handle.

Other items on the light-colored wooden table include a clear plastic water bottle with the partially visible brand "AYPA," and a tall, clear glass bottle that could be a vase for a single rose, suggesting a touch of decor. A lit candle in a textured glass holder provides warm, ambient lighting, indicating it is nighttime or evening. In the background, festive string lights are visible on a dark green surface, possibly foliage.

A paper placemat or menu item is partially visible, featuring the bold text "Taco Bar" and "TEQUILA CAZADORES 100% AGAVE," clearly identifying the restaurant's theme and a featured tequila brand. A dark gray plate with a white swirled design and a rustic brown plate are also partially seen on the table. The overall scene conveys a casual and cozy dining experience.
